Description
No. 15 West Street is a house that likely dates from the 16th century, with alterations made in the 20th century. The exterior is roughcast, and it has a roof made of pantiles and double Roman tiles, featuring two brick ridge stacks, one of which is rendered. The building has one storey and an attic, with two bays. There are 20th-century flat-roofed half dormers in the attic and two 20th-century casement windows on the ground floor. A 20th-century plank door is located between the bays. This house is included in the listing primarily for its group value with other nearby structures.
